Hyper-Threading Java (Aug 12 2003 08:54 GMT) - In early 2002 Intel became the first chip manufacturer to release a processor incorporating a new technology known as Simultaneous Multithreading, or SMT. Intel's SMT implementation (dubbed Hyper-Threading or HT) has been available in their Xeon processor line for over a year, with little fanfare. In April 2003, Intel announced that HT technology will be added to its desktop-focused Pentium 4 line of processors. With HT enabled on one of these new systems, the BIOS will present a single processor to the operating system as two logical processors. |

SpeedJG - XML based Java GUI Builder (Aug 12 2003 08:54 GMT) - SpeedJG is an XML-based GUI builder tool to create state-of-the-art Java Swing applications for Windows and Unix / Linux systems. The core part of this tool is a parser that reads the meta-data described in XML to create Java GUI components on the fly. An IDE, itself generated by and using this parser, enables the Java developer to design GUIs, generate their meta-data, check their layout, and create the corresponding source code. |

Full Time Job Trading In Virtual Video Game Goods (Aug 12 2003 08:53 GMT) - Just as we were talking about the virtual auctions at There.com comes the news that some guy is trying to make a living buying and selling virtual goods in Ultima Online, the popular online game. That's right, his full time job is now hanging out in the game (and on eBay and other sites) and trying to buy and sell things for real cash. This seems to have at least a slightly larger chance of succeeding compared to There.com. |
